The Basics of Hub Motors and Rotor Magnets

Before we discuss the specific material of the ZDL - 04 Hub Motor's rotor magnet, let's briefly understand the role of hub motors and rotor magnets in general. Hub motors are a type of electric motor that is directly integrated into the wheel hub of a vehicle, such as an electric bicycle or a high - speed electric motorcycle. They offer several advantages, including a more compact design, higher efficiency, and better power - to - weight ratio compared to traditional motors.

The rotor is one of the key components of a hub motor. It is the rotating part of the motor, and the magnets on the rotor interact with the stator's magnetic field to generate torque and rotation. The choice of magnet material significantly affects the motor's performance, including its power output, efficiency, and durability.

Material of the Rotor Magnet in ZDL - 04 Hub Motor

The rotor magnet in the ZDL - 04 Hub Motor is made of neodymium iron boron (NdFeB) magnets. NdFeB magnets are a type of rare - earth magnet known for their exceptional magnetic properties. They were first developed in the 1980s and have since become the most widely used type of high - strength magnet in various applications, including electric motors, generators, and mag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) machines.

Properties of Neodymium Iron Boron Magnets

  • High Magnetic Strength: NdFeB magnets have the highest magnetic energy product (BH)max among all commercially available magnets. This means they can produce a very strong magnetic field, allowing the ZDL - 04 Hub Motor to generate high torque and power output. For example, compared to ferrite magnets, which are commonly used in some lower - cost motors, NdFeB magnets can provide several times more magnetic strength.
  • Good Temperature Stability: Although NdFeB magnets are sensitive to high temperatures, the ZDL - 04 Hub Motor uses a special grade of NdFeB magnets that have been optimized for temperature stability. These magnets can maintain their magnetic properties within a certain temperature range, ensuring the motor's reliable operation even under high - load conditions.
  • High Coercivity: Coercivity is a measure of a magnet's resistance to demagnetization. NdFeB magnets have high coercivity, which means they are less likely to lose their magnetism when exposed to external magnetic fields or mechanical stress. This property is essential for the long - term performance of the ZDL - 04 Hub Motor.

Maintenance and Care of NdFeB Magnets in ZDL - 04 Hub Motor

Although NdFeB magnets are durable, proper maintenance and care are still required to ensure the long - term performance of the ZDL - 04 Hub Motor.

  • Avoid High Temperatures: As mentioned earlier, NdFeB magnets are sensitive to high temperatures. It is important to avoid operating the ZDL - 04 Hub Motor under extreme heat conditions. If the motor is used in a high - temperature environment, proper cooling measures should be taken.
  • Prevent Corrosion: NdFeB magnets are prone to corrosion, especially in humid or corrosive environments. The ZDL - 04 Hub Motor is designed with a protective coating on the magnets to prevent corrosion. However, regular inspection and cleaning are still recommended to ensure the integrity of the coating.
